// DOCLINT_MAX_WARNINGS governs when the Quillgate documentation linter
// flips a build from "warn" to "fail". If you are on call and a docs
// pipeline is red, check whether a bulk import pushed the warning count
// past this threshold before assuming a rule regression. Adjust only
// with a reviewed change, and record the trace token emitted below.

session token of kahag-bawip = htk6_729d08

## ORM Migration — Plugin Compatibility

The legacy Bramblewick ORM layer is being replaced by Slatecore. Plugins must stop calling raw mapper hooks; they are removed in phase 3. Migrate to the query adapter interface now. Schema introspection moves to the internal catalog service — same entities, new endpoint, read-only. Batch writes through the old session API will fail silently after cutover, so test early. Staging mirrors production schema weekly. To query the catalog service during migration testing, authenticate with the key below.

gateway credential: kto7_yV41IWH

# Who to Contact: Template Rendering Performance

If render latency alerts fire for the Quenchpress templating service, first check the precompile cache hit rate on the dashboard — most regressions trace back to cache evictions after a deploy. The rendering guild owns the hot-path code and triages P1s within an hour during business hours in Marrowgate time. For after-hours escalation, page the platform rotation. Non-urgent performance questions, profiling requests, or benchmark reviews should be sent here.

alerts address for kafof-bagag: kasael@olvarqdyn.corp

// Maximum rollout percentage permitted without dual approval in the
// Switchvane flag framework. Values above this require sign-off from
// two flag owners; enforcement happens server-side, not here. Do not
// raise without updating the review policy doc. Last audited against
// the framework build identified by the token below.

build token for tajeg-bajep: htk14_409ba9df6b8acb